Focus on Cedar

Filed under: Business, Leelanau, cedar, wine — Andrew McFarlane @ 8:34 am

Welcome to CedarThe latest issue of the Glen Arbor Sun has a pair of great features on the village of Cedar. Getting to know Cedar says that with Liberty Quilts and Inish Knits, Cedar has become a mecca for fiber fanciers. Writer Josephine Arrowood takes you on a nice tour of the town's businesses and amenities.

The second feature goes in-depth with the new Longview Winery tasting room and Cedar Rustic Inn restaurant where Culinary Institute of America trained Chef Aaron Ackley serves breakfast and lunch (with dinner soon to come).
